Sydney-raised multidimensional artist Vita makes her musical debut with the release of “BADBADBAD.” Produced by Naz, who laces the track with heavy instrumentals, the Australian singer-songwriter creates mosh pit revolution music for a generation who feels their emotions completely.

“BADBADBAD is about taking your power back. It’s about being at the point where you’re tired of pleasing people, of conforming to societal standards, of being controlled by relationships, of being the person everyone expects you to be. When you’re done being defined by others’ expectations and want to stand up and say “FUCK YOU” to anything or anyone that tries to confine you into something more digestible for themselves,” Vita shares.

She continues, “This song is that for me. It’s the first step into living authentically for myself. The big divide between who I was and who I am becoming.” The record arrives via Guin Records, and given the musical nature of Vita, this won’t be the last time you hear of the rising starlet.
